首页后端开发PHPphp连不上mysql数据库(解决方法及常见问题)

php连不上mysql数据库(解决方法及常见问题)

时间2023-10-21 17:52:03发布访客分类PHP浏览922
导读:PHP连不上MySQL数据库(解决方法及常见问题)PHP是一种广泛使用的服务器端脚本语言,而MySQL则是一种流行的关系型数据库管理系统。在使用PHP进行数据库操作时,有时会出现无法连接MySQL数据库的问题。本文将介绍PHP无法连接MyS...

PHP连不上MySQL数据库(解决方法及常见问题)

PHP是一种广泛使用的服务器端脚本语言,而MySQL则是一种流行的关系型数据库管理系统。在使用PHP进行数据库操作时,有时会出现无法连接MySQL数据库的问题。本文将介绍PHP无法连接MySQL数据库的常见问题及解决方法。

一、常见问题

1. 数据库连接信息是否正确?

在连接MySQL数据库时,需要提供以下信息:主机名、用户名、密码、数据库名、端口号等。如果其中有任何一个信息填写错误,都会导致连接失败。

2. MySQL服务是否启动?

连接MySQL数据库之前,需要确保MySQL服务已经启动。可以通过命令行或者图形界面来启动MySQL服务。如果MySQL服务未启动,

3. MySQL端口是否被占用?

MySQL默认端口为3306,如果该端口被其他程序占用,可以通过命令行或者图形界面来查看端口占用情况,并将MySQL端口修改为其他未被占用的端口。

4. PHP是否安装MySQL扩展?

fo()函数来查看PHP是否安装了MySQL扩展。

5. MySQL用户权限是否正确?

在连接MySQL数据库时,需要提供正确的用户名和密码。如果用户名或密码错误,此外,还需要确保该用户有访问指定数据库的权限。

二、解决方法

1. 检查数据库连接信息

检查连接MySQL数据库的主机名、用户名、密码、数据库名、端口号等信息是否填写正确。如果填写错误,则修改为正确的信息。

2. 启动MySQL服务

启动MySQL服务,可以通过命令行或者图形界面来启动MySQL服务。

3. 修改MySQL端口

如果MySQL端口被其他程序占用,则需要将MySQL端口修改为其他未被占用的端口。可以通过命令行或者图形界面来修改MySQL端口。

4. 安装MySQL扩展

ii配置文件需要在文件中添加以下内容:

sionysql.so

安装PHP的MySQL扩展可以通过以下命令来实现:

stallysql

5. 检查MySQL用户权限

检查MySQL用户是否有访问指定数据库的权限。可以通过MySQL命令行或者图形界面来检查用户权限,并为用户授权访问指定数据库。

以上就是PHP无法连接MySQL数据库的常见问题及解决方法。如果以上方法都无法解决问题,则需要进一步检查网络连接和MySQL配置等方面的问题。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: php连不上mysql数据库(解决方法及常见问题)
本文地址: https://pptw.com/jishu/504751.html
PHP连接MySQL数据库的实现方法详解 PHP连接MongoDB数据库教程(详细步骤及注意事项)

游客 回复需填写必要信息